How much does it cost to go to a wellness center in Dubai?

It costs at least 100 AED to go to a wellness center in Dubai. This is just an estimate. The actual cost will depend on the services you get, how long you stay, and more.

Precision Wellness stands out for its wide range of services. From DNA testing and sleep tracking to fitness and nutritional programs, they do it all.

What impressed me more is how they actually analyze your DNA to create a wellness program plan that’s made for you, not just some generic TikTok routine.

The spa is divided into three main zones: Fitness, Healing, and Studio. Each offers a unique experience that targets different needs.

In the Fitness zone, you’ll find everything from AI-resistant training to sonic vibration therapy. I like how they have private, separate rooms for males and females, so I don’t have to get embarrassed about how long I last on the AI training routine. 

In the Healing zone, I love the Fire & Ice experience. The hot stone sauna and cold plunge help really soothe and refresh your body. The deep tissue massage and photobiomodulation (red-light therapy) also received rave reviews from other clients.

We recommend going to the Studio if you’re stressed or emotionally drained. Their Yin Flow yoga classes are very calming, offering a perfect wind-down.

The only slight issue I have to say about this place is that their memberships are quite an investment. But for all the things that they do here, I think it’s still worth considering.

The Flow Space is all about sports medicine, performance, rehab, and holistic health. 

I really appreciate that their team helps you tune in to what your body actually needs. Their personalized approach has actually helped many go back to their routine quickly.

In fact, one person shared that Flow Space’s sports physio helped him rehab his knee and get back to training within weeks.

Their nervous system regulation sessions are also quite effective in managing stress. When I tried it, I learned strategies to actually achieve better balance in my sleep, digestion, and emotional well-being. 

I also found Flow Space’s women’s health support really good. Many of the women I spoke to said the team is especially helpful in navigating perimenopause. They said it’s a relief to have a space where people actually understand hormonal changes.

Moreover, I love their focus on longevity. They use genetic testing and VO2 max assessment to give you hard data. They then provide lifestyle coaching to turn the data into actionable steps. 

If there’s one challenge, it’s that there’s so much to choose from. Trying to pick the service that you actually need can be overwhelming at first.

I’m not a winter person—like, I own seven fuzzy socks—but °CRYO convinced me to embrace the cold. This place is the spot for cryotherapy nerds and newbies alike. 

They’re quite known for their Whole Body Cryotherapy. While walking into a -140°C might sound intense, you actually walk out feeling like your post-workout soreness has vanished and your metabolism got a solid kickstart.

During my free 15-minute consult, I liked that the staff listened to my history instead of rushing me through forms. They recommend the best cryotherapy treatment to try based on your needs. 

I tried the Cryo Facial and my skin has been glowing for weeks. I don’t see a single fine line when I look in the mirror—it almost looked like I’d secretly gotten Botox.

They also offer beauty treatments here too. The clients I talked to shared that the hydrafacials leave their under-eyes perky, and the dry cupping therapy with red light therapy helps detoxify their bodies.

The only downside is the waiting time. I showed up early for my cryo facial and still waited for 30 minutes.

Wellnest’s Spiral Stabilization program is pretty unique. It straps you into elastic bands in what feels like a cross between yoga and a Jedi training session, while a therapist gently reminds you to “lift your spine upward.”

Developed by Dr. Smíšek, this 45-year-old method fixed my chronic lower back pain in ways three chiropractors couldn’t. My arm muscles were a bit sore after the first session, but I’d say it was completely worth it.

Wellnest doesn’t stop at fixing creaky joints too. I like how they have various wellness assessments.

I tried their GlycanAge test, which essentially reveals the actual age of your cells. Turns out my biological age is a few years younger than my driver’s license claims. 

Others I talked to love their holistic life coaching sessions. People said they learned strategies to help tackle their issues. One client even shared how their life coach helped them fix their sleep patterns using a mix of mindfulness and infrared saunas.
